Hometown Stories: The Winter Series

February 10, 2008 Kim Tracy Prince 3 Comments

…and we’re back!

Over the last two weeks my children have grown by leaps and bounds. I don’t know what it is about spending time around extended family. Maybe it’s the constant attention and the bright light of adoration that makes them flourish like pot plants in a hydroponic environment, but every time the kids see their grandparents et. al. they gain more and new exciting words or skills.

Brady has a whole new bag of tricks to show off now: “so big,” clapping, kissing, and waving. He also is finished with crawling and insists on climbing up to standing and even cruising a little.

Kyle can say things like “Cincinnati” and “California” and “Connecticut” and “turbulence” and he is not shy about running up to strangers in the airport to tell them that he just pooped on the toilet and he’s going to get three Gummi Bears – red, green, and yellow. He is also exhibiting a new-improved pain-in-the-assness: when I scolded him on the airplane yesterday for continuously kicking the seat in front of him he stuck his face in mine with that “neener, neener, neener” expression. I am not into corporal punishment but if I was, boy did that one deserve a smack.

One of the other developments that came about during this visit is that my nagging has finally paid off: my mother has started a blog. It was inevitable, really. She has so much to say.
